The Fuller Brush Building in Hartford holds a significant place in the city’s history as an iconic symbol of industrial innovation and economic prosperity. Constructed in 1921, the building served as the headquarters for the Fuller Brush Company, a renowned manufacturer of high-quality cleaning products. It stands as a testament to the company’s success and enduring legacy. The Fuller Brush Building’s distinctive architectural design, characterized by its elegant brick façade and ornate detailing, showcases the craftsmanship of its time.

Over the years, it has become an integral part of Hartford’s skyline, representing the city’s industrial heritage.
